Dental restoration based on biomimetic principles
Workshop

Dental restoration based on biomimetic principles

Concepts for the success of direct and indirect restorations

About this event

This is the largest theoretical-practical course I have ever created. The next such Great Restoration "indulgence" event will only be in the spring of 2027.

This course is not a retelling or interpretation of the dogmas of a single biomimetic school.

I have been systematically studying and teaching the direction of minimally invasive, biomimetic, and adhesive restorative dentistry for over 10 years.

The course combines ideas from different branches of biomimetic restorative dentistry, university recommendations, scientific research, and the experience of many world-renowned lecturers and clinicians. From these, I have selected the principles that, in my assessment, are the most logical, best supported by science, and practically applicable in a daily clinical setting today.

This is not a course that simply shows "how I do it."

Here, every stage of treatment is analyzed based on biology, biomechanics, scientific evidence, and clinical logic. My goal is not just to show WHAT and HOW to do it, but most importantly to explain WHY.

Over three intensive days, we will go through the ENTIRE restoration path together – from caries diagnosis to the final bonding of a biomimetic restoration.

The course consists of over 1600 carefully prepared slides, dozens of clinical demonstrations, VIDEOS, diagrams, and real clinical cases, all organized into one coherent, clear, and easily applicable system for daily practice.

What will you learn?

• To objectively diagnose caries and choose the most appropriate treatment tactic.

• To evaluate structural tooth damage and make informed restorative treatment decisions.

• To understand the biology, biomechanics, and treatment strategies of microcracks.

• To apply modern adhesion protocols and significantly reduce the risk of postoperative sensitivity.

• To effectively use IDS, DME, Ribbond®, SFRC, and other biomimetic concepts.

• To understand composite polymerization processes and their influence on the longevity of restorations.

• To decide when a direct restoration is sufficient and when an inlay, onlay, or other indirect restoration is required.

• To prepare, design, and bond indirect restorations according to modern principles of adhesive dentistry.

On the third day, all theory will be consolidated in practice – during demonstrations and hands-on sessions.
